I've been asking for saws for Christmas and must look like a dufus because I don't really know what kind. I want to make things like bird houses, a cornice for on top of windows, a fake mantle for our stone mantled fireplace, garden ornaments, silhouettes for in the yard, bird feeders, plaques to paint with Bible verses on them, etc.

What type of saw would work best for these types of projects? I am a rank amateur and have no one to teach me so I am teaching myself. Husband is a brainy physician so no help there. I'm the handy one but this will be out of my comfort zone...
